2016-09-08net: Pass best block known height into CConnmanCory Fields
CConnman then passes the current best height into CNode at creation time. This way CConnman/CNode have no dependency on main for height, and the signals only move in one direction. This also helps to prevent identity leakage a tiny bit. Before this change, an attacker could theoretically make 2 connections on different interfaces. They would connect fully on one, and only establish the initial connection on the other. Once they receive a new block, they would relay it to your first connection, and immediately commence the version handshake on the second. Since the new block height is reflected immediately, they could attempt to learn whether the two connections were correlated. This is, of course, incredibly unlikely to work due to the small timings involved and receipt from other senders. But it doesn't hurt to lock-in nBestHeight at the time of connection, rather than letting the remote choose the time.

2016-08-23Added feeler connections increasing good addrs in the tried table.Ethan Heilman
Tests if addresses are online or offline by briefly connecting to them. These short lived connections are referred to as feeler connections. Feeler connections are designed to increase the number of fresh online addresses in tried by selecting and connecting to addresses in new. One feeler connection is attempted on average once every two minutes. This change was suggested as Countermeasure 4 in Eclipse Attacks on Bitcoin’s Peer-to-Peer Network, Ethan Heilman, Alison Kendler, Aviv Zohar, Sharon Goldberg. ePrint Archive Report 2015/263. March 2015.
